The Robin Hood, a.k.a. the Robin Hood Inn, c. 1.8 km SSW of Distington, is indicated on a map in an 1839 book on the Lake District.[1] It was in existence at least as late as 1947.[2] In 1901 it was run by a William Crone.[3] While the former pub now seems to be a family home, it is (also) listed as a small business under the name of Robin Hood Cottage.[4] A much or only slightly earlier record of this pub is found in a collection of Distington deeds from 1713/14–1837 at Cumbria Archive Centre, Carlisle.[5]
